

Winning matches earns the player experience towards experience levels in the meta-game. All characters have a close-combat, low damage melee attack that can be used at any time. Once the ultimate ability is used, the player has to wait for the meter to fill again. Each character also has at least one powerful ultimate ability that becomes available once its meter is charged, either slowly over time or through other actions such as killing opponents or healing teammates. These skills can be used repeatedly after waiting out the skill's cooldown period. Players are able to switch between heroes mid-match after they are killed or if they return to their team's base.Įach hero character has fundamentally different attributes such as health and movement speed, at least one basic attack, and at least one unique skill, collectively referred to as a skill kit. The game will warn teams if they have an imbalance in their general role selection, and certain game modes require players to select different heroes. Tank characters can absorb large amounts of damage for the team, and support characters share healing abilities and similar status effects for the team or against enemies. Damage characters are often doing the most damage and help the team with the majority of kills. The game's characters are divided into three role classifications: damage, tank, and support. Most game modes bring together two teams of six players each into a match and compete in one of several objective-based game types based on the randomly selected map, including taking control points and escorting a payload.Ī match starts with each player selecting from one of the available hero characters. Overwatch includes casual play modes, competitive ranked play modes, and various arcade modes where special rules apply. Overwatch is primarily an online team-oriented first-person shooter, and an example of a " hero shooter" where players select from one of several pre-designed hero characters with their own unique abilities. Nine characters reprised their role as playable heroes in the crossover multiplayer online battle arena game, Heroes of the Storm. The game launched with 21 characters, with eleven more added post-release. Blizzard wanted to create a diverse set of characters to reflect a positive outlook on this near future, incorporating non-human characters and non-standard character traits.

Overwatch continued to protect the peace until it was disbanded years later under a cloud of suspicion, but its former members have returned to the fore in light of new threats to humanity. The story of Overwatch takes place on Earth in the "near future" in the years after the "Omnic Crisis," a period in which robots (called "omnics") rose up in rebellion worldwide, and the United Nations formed an elite group called Overwatch to combat them. Overwatch and its sequel, Overwatch 2, will share the same hero roster in the multiplayer mode. The team-based first person shooter video game Overwatch (2016), developed by Blizzard Entertainment, features 32 playable characters known as heroes, and a number of supporting characters as part of the game's narrative, which is told through animated media and digital comics outside of the game.
